There is no single "best" resale platform — there's a best platform for each item. Here's how the major marketplaces stack up and when to reach for each.
eBay — the default for almost everything
eBay has the largest buyer pool and the deepest sold-comp data, which makes it the safe default for electronics, collectibles, parts, and anything with broad demand. Auctions are great for rare items; fixed-price is better for commodities.
- Best for: electronics, collectibles, tools, general goods
- Watch out for: fees and shipping cut into thin-margin items
Mercari — fast and low-friction
Mercari is simple, mobile-first, and popular for mid-value household goods, toys, and clothing. Listings are quick to create and shipping is straightforward.
- Best for: toys, home goods, casual clothing
- Watch out for: smaller audience than eBay for niche items
Poshmark — community-driven fashion
Poshmark's social mechanics (shares, parties, offers) reward active sellers. It's strong for mainstream and contemporary fashion brands.
- Best for: women's and contemporary fashion, accessories
- Watch out for: flat fees hurt low-priced items
Depop — trend-led and visual
Depop skews young and aesthetic. Vintage, streetwear, and Y2K pieces thrive when your photos and styling tell a story.
- Best for: vintage, streetwear, trend-driven clothing
- Watch out for: presentation matters more than anywhere else
Facebook Marketplace — local and fee-free
For bulky items, furniture, and anything you'd rather not ship, local pickup on Marketplace is unbeatable. No shipping, no fees, instant cash.
- Best for: furniture, large items, local quick sales
- Watch out for: no buyer protection; meet safely
StockX & GOAT — hyped sneakers
For deadstock and hyped sneakers, condition-graded marketplaces give you the most money with verified authentication built in.
